Output 302328dd61fe36fb96516a3c859a4ebe9e55b3c1a6e42bb4a802e82833107168:8

value
57133000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c905de02f5219f54c445b741b79e4afaeb577c0 OP_EQUAL
address
3EWFUB4ft376arhYpXqfn73Lat87wrZTdn
transaction
302328dd61fe36fb96516a3c859a4ebe9e55b3c1a6e42bb4a802e82833107168
spent
true